Heads up: if the Lintrock baseline file in the Quarrow repo drifts from main, CI fails with a "stale baseline" error even when the code is fine. Quick fix is to regenerate the baseline on a clean checkout and re-push. If a customer build is blocked, confirm the failing run matches the token below before escalating.

build token for yadug-yagag: htk21_c863c33eb8b82c0c9c152

**FAQ: Why does the Quillmark PDF invoice renderer require a sealed signing profile?**
Quillmark embeds a digital signature in every rendered invoice so downstream auditors at Brennock Ledger can verify authenticity. The signing profile is sealed at rest and can only be restored by an authorized reviewer if the render cluster is rebuilt. To support that restoration path, the profile's recovery material is recorded directly beneath this entry.

unlock words, bawef-kahap: sorax-sorir-quenys-aldok

Legacy Pricing Update — Managers Only

Scope: all Brightvale Suite customers on pre-2021 contracts. Increase: 12% at renewal, no exceptions below director sign-off. Grandfathered discounts expire at the same time. Comms go out 60 days ahead; support gets a script, sales gets a retention playbook. Finance: model churn at the conservative case until we see first-cycle data. Do not discuss outside this group. Dashboards update weekly once notices land. Context on why we're moving now sits in the note below.

management briefing: The finance team signed off on a budget of $279.9 million for Project Oliiel.

## Changelog — ChipGate Reader 4.2 (changed defaults)

Heads up for security review: the ChipGate timing-chip reader now ships with TLS required for uplink to the Stridewell scoring service — no more plaintext fallback. Default read window dropped from 900ms to 400ms to cut duplicate crossings, and the admin port is closed unless explicitly enabled. Nothing else moved. The full set of shipped defaults follows for your audit.

service settings:
[lamdor]
team = ulaok
access_code = ac_1aff88
owner = ulaox.briax
host = lamdor.halixcloud.internal
port = 8080
peer = novwyn.norvagrid.internal
salt = dc8fc33a
pin = 6992